Technical field
This utility model relates to a kind of conveyer belt pressure rack.
Background technology
Conveyer belt, also known as conveyer belt, is to play carrying in belt conveyor and transport rubber and fiber, the metal composite goods of material effect, or the goods that plastics and fabric are combined.Conveyer belt, belt conveyor is widely used in the various solid blocks of conveying and powder shape material or work piece in agricultural, industrial and mining establishment and transportation, conveyer belt energy serialization, high efficiency, high-inclination conveying, conveyer belt operation safety, conveyer belt is easy to use, and maintenance is easily, freight charges are cheap, and transportation range can be shortened, reduce construction costs, use manpower and material resources sparingly.
Conveyer belt of the prior art, including belt pulley and belt, belt pulley includes drivewheel and driven pulley, needing first drivewheel and driven pulley to be arranged in frame, belt it is generally required to longer than the distance of drivewheel left end to driven pulley right-hand member, so could be successfully arranged on drivewheel and driven pulley by the length of belt, but the rate of tension of belt is the most relatively low, therefore, after installation, belt all can become slack and undisciplined, less stable;Conveyer belt, when carrying object, the most easily makes object jolt, even falls.
Utility model content
This utility model is intended to provide the conveyer belt pressure rack of a kind of rate of tension improving belt.
Conveyer belt pressure rack in this programme, conveyer belt pressure rack, including frame, it has been bolted base plate in described frame, two vertical thread barrels are slidably connected on base plate, motion bar all it is arranged with on each thread barrel, motion bar is provided with some vertically disposed height adjusting holes, hole, location is had on described thread barrel, being additionally provided with latch on thread barrel, latch is inserted in height adjusting holes through hole, location, and each motion bar has been fixedly connected with cross bar, being rotatably connected to cylinder on each cross bar, two cylinders are oppositely arranged;Connecting on one of them thread barrel and have cylinder, the take-off lever of cylinder connects has the first tooth bar, the first tooth bar to be slidably connected in frame, and the first tooth bar is engaged with gear, and gear is engaged with the second tooth bar, and the second tooth bar is connected with another thread barrel.
The know-why of this programme and have the beneficial effect that frame is while fixing conveyer belt, it is also possible to fix whole conveyer belt pressure rack, by bolt, the base plate of conveyer belt pressure rack is fixed in frame, make whole conveyer belt pressure rack be fixed.
Before mounting base, need to start cylinder, cylinder pulls one of them thread barrel to move to the direction away from gear, the take-off lever of cylinder pulls the first tooth bar to move to the direction away from gear simultaneously, first rack drives gear rotates, gear driven the second gear moves to the direction away from the first tooth bar, and pull another thread barrel to move to the direction away from the first tooth bar, two thread barrels will slide in the opposite direction, two thread barrels drive two motion bars to move in the opposite direction, the distance between two thread barrels and two motion bars is made to be all higher than the distance of belt, prevent thread barrel and motion bar from belt being interfered, avoid affecting the installation of base plate;After mounting base, it is continuing with cylinder and makes two thread barrels move near the direction of belt, and make the area of cylinder part or entire area overlap with belt.
The most first latch is extracted from height adjusting holes, driving motion bar moves downward, motion bar drives cross bar and cylinder to move downward, cylinder will be with belt contacts, motion bar continues to move downward, the generation interaction force until cylinder and belt offset, again latch is inserted in height adjusting holes through thread barrel, now the rate of tension making belt is improved, thus improve the stability of conveyer belt, when carrying object, conveyer belt will be difficult to make object jolt, and object is not easy to fall from conveyer belt.
Further, between two motion bars, connection has expansion link.The setting of expansion link, while two motion bar motions, serves the effect of support.
Further, it is also associated with spring between two thread barrels.When two thread barrels keep certain distance, spring will apply pulling force or pressure to two thread barrels all the time so that two thread barrels may be at more stable position.
Further, on the second tooth bar, connection has the chute supporting the second tooth bar.The setting of chute, serves the effect supporting the second tooth bar so that it is more stable that the second tooth bar moves.

Detailed description of the invention
Below by detailed description of the invention, this utility model is described in further detail:
Reference in Figure of description includes: frame 1, cylinder the 2, first tooth bar 3, thread barrel 4, latch 5, height adjusting holes 6, motion bar 7, cross bar 8, cylinder the 9, second tooth bar 10, chute 11, gear 12, bolt 13, stage clip 14, expansion link 15.
Embodiment is basic with reference to shown in Fig. 1: conveyer belt pressure rack, including frame 1, ribbon conveyer is fixed in frame 1, connected by bolt 13 in frame 1 and have base plate, two vertical thread barrels 4 are slidably connected on base plate, it is welded with stage clip 14 between two thread barrels 4, motion bar 7 all it is arranged with on thread barrel 4, connect between two motion bars 7 and have expansion link 15, the height adjusting holes 6 of some vertical equidistantly arrangements is offered on motion bar 7, hole, location is had on thread barrel 4, latch 5 it is additionally provided with on thread barrel 4, latch 5 is inserted in height adjusting holes 6 through hole, location, cross bar 8 it is welded with on motion bar 7, two cross bars 8 are oppositely arranged, cylinder 9 it is rotatably connected on cross bar 8;Connect on the thread barrel 4 in left side and have cylinder 2, the first tooth bar 3 also it is welded with on the take-off lever of cylinder 2, first tooth bar 3 is slidably connected with frame 1, first tooth bar 3 is engaged with gear 12, connect on gear 12 and have the second tooth bar 10, second tooth bar 10 is connected with the thread barrel 4 on right side, and the second tooth bar 10 connects the chute 11 supporting the second tooth bar 10.
Before mounting base, need to start cylinder 2, cylinder 2 pulls the thread barrel 4 in left side to left movement, the take-off lever of cylinder 2 pulls the first tooth bar 3 to slide in frame 1 to the left simultaneously, first tooth bar 3 driven gear 12 rotates, gear 12 drives the second gear 12 to slide to the right in chute 11, and pull the thread barrel 4 on right side to slide to the right, two thread barrels 4 and two motion bars 7 will slide in the opposite direction, stage clip 14 trails simultaneously, and still two thread barrels 4 are applied thrust, expansion link 15 will be stretched prolongation, and still support two motion bars 7, distance between two thread barrels 4 and two motion bars 7 is more than the distance of belt, prevent thread barrel 4 from belt being interfered, avoid affecting the installation of base plate;After mounting base, it is continuing with cylinder 2 and makes two thread barrels 4 move near the direction of belt, and make the area of cylinder 9 part or entire area overlap with belt.
The most first latch 5 is extracted from height adjusting holes 6, motion bar 7 is driven to move downward, motion bar 7 drives cross bar 8 and cylinder 9 to move downward, cylinder 9 will be with belt contacts, motion bar 7 continues to move downward, the generation interaction force until cylinder 9 and belt offset, then is inserted in height adjusting holes 6 through thread barrel 4 by latch 5, now the rate of tension making belt is improved, thus improve the stability of conveyer belt.
Start ribbon conveyer, pulley movements, belt pulley drives belt movement, drive cylinder 9 is rotated by belt, the setting of cylinder 9, by avoiding conveyer belt pressure rack, belt is produced bigger frictional force, it is therefore prevented that conveyer belt pressure rack produces bigger resistance to belt, it is ensured that ribbon conveyer properly functioning.
